| Porcine circovirus disease(PCVD)originated by Porcine circovirus(PCV) is a multisystem functinal disturbance disease, and lead to immune suppression. The affected pigs have a variety of clinical signs, including progressive emaciation, asthma, dyspnea, pallor of the skin or icterus, palpable lymph node enlargement and hepatic cirrhosis at necropsy.Except for post-weaning multisystemic wasting syndrome(PMWS), porcine circovirus was also identified in pigs with various other disease syndromes, such as porcine dermatitis and nephropathy syndrome(PDNS), porcine respiratory disease complex(PRDC), congenital tremor (CT) in newborn pigs or reproductive disorders. For the occurrence and outbreak of these disease syndrome cause widespread significant economic losses, currently, Porcine circovirus is generally considered to be an important emerging porcine infectious diseases after Porcine Reproductive and Respiratory Syndrome (PRRS) was reported, and present a threat to our swine industry.Many research data shows that PCV2 often has an mixed infection of pigs withporcine reproductive and respiratory syndrome virus (PRRSV), porcine parvovirus (PPV), porcine pseudorabies virus (PRV), etc. And sometimes the disease is subclinical infection. In this paper, we conducted a serological and etiological investigation in 8 counties (cities, districts) of JinHua during a period of March 2008 to October 2009. The experimental results are as follows:A total of 934 samples collected from 31 pig farms were detected by an enzyme-linked immunosorbent assay. The results showed that in JinHua almost all swine herds, PCV2 infection was common, all the pig farms tested existed in PCV2 infection and antibodies positive rate were 100%.In the 934 serum samples, seroprevalence of antibodies to PCV2 was 63.38%(592/934), of which WuCheng District 75.61%(214/283), Lanxi City 71.07% (86/121), Yiwu City 63.73%(116/182), and the positive rate of these three cities were higher than the average. Judging from the incidence, PCV2 in our region, there are still a certain proportion of latent infection.According to the source of serum under investigation were from pigs of all ages, we divided the pigs into five age groups,not weaned piglets, weaned piglets, fattening pigs, replacement gilt and multiparity sows. The results show that, positive rates of PCV2 infection have some correlation with age, from low to high were as follows:not weaned piglets(51.21%), weaned piglets(56.76%), fattening pigs(64.23%), replacement gilt(70.74%) and multiparity sows(76.29%).The collected 192 samples suspected for PCV2 infection symptoms was detected by polymerase chain reaction(PCR). The results indicated that the total average positive rate was 59.80%(61/102). In which, to pathogen detection, the positive rate was found in 69.09%(38/55) of the 55 samples with clinical symptoms of suspected PMWS, and in 45.00%(9/20) of the 20 sample with clinical symptoms of suspected PDNS, and in 51.85% (14/27) of the 27 samples with the clinical symptoms of reproductive barriers.The 61 PCV2-positive samples were detected respectively using PCR diagnostic methods, for swine fever, porcine reproductive and respiratory syndrome, as well as the detection of porcine parvovirus. The results showed that a larger proportion of mixed infection, accounting for 80.33%(49/61) of the positive samples, and in which PCV2 and PRRSV were the largest mixed double infection, taking up 34.43%(21/61), triple infection with PCV2, PRRSV and PRV were 11.47%(7/61). It revealed the state of PCV2 infection, prevalence of law and mixed infection in our region, and lay the foundation for effectively prevent and control the diseases infected by PCV2. |
